Odd, one minute I'm calm
in a golden meadow, the breeze
filled with sweet nectar.
The next thing, within seconds,
I tell you
I'm suffocating as if
an anaconda was coiling
around my body. Oh how it's body
squeezed deep around me,
taking the calm into
panic, golden meadow becomes
a dark forest. That breeze made
of sweet nectar
is nothing more
but a memory. I try to
BREATH...but it
coiled even tighter in
hope of a fresh meal. However,
I desire not to be
a strangled chicken
so I calmed down,
took a DEEEEP
breath. My mind began to settle,
as well as my heart.
Tried to tighten it's grip,
yet I was more at ease.
the snake looked disappointed,
sad that this meal
was kicking back. Uncoiled
itself from me, sadly
my fear slinked away
into darkness.
